How To Make Isaac’s Chocolate Coconut Squares

Ingredients
- 1 cup shredded coconut
- 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
- 1/4 cup coconut oil
- 1/4 cup honey
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a baking dish with parchment paper.
-
In a microwave-safe bowl, heat the chocolate chips and coconut oil in 30-second intervals, stirring until melted and smooth.
-
Add the honey, vanilla extract, and salt to the chocolate mixture, stirring until well combined.
-
Stir in the shredded coconut until fully coated with the chocolate mixture.
-
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ish, spreading it evenly with a spatula.
-
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own and the center is set.
-
Remove from the oven and let cool completely before cutting into squares.
